How they compare
Chile currently reports 20.86 terawatt-hours against 18.2 terawatt-hours in United Arab Emirates, a difference of 2.66 terawatt-hours.
That makes Chile's figure about 1.1 times United Arab Emirates's.
The two have swapped places 1 time across 36 shared years of data; in 1990 it was United Arab Emirates ahead.
Chile ranks 18th and United Arab Emirates ranks 21st of 79 countries.
Across the 4 decades both report, Chile averaged higher in 2 and United Arab Emirates in 1.
Head to head by decade
| Decade | Chile | United Arab Emirates |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 0 terawatt-hours | 0 terawatt-hours | 0 terawatt-hours | — |
| 2000s | 0 terawatt-hours | 0.0006 terawatt-hours | 0.0006 terawatt-hours | United Arab Emirates |
| 2010s | 1.97 terawatt-hours | 0.6671 terawatt-hours | 1.3 terawatt-hours | Chile |
| 2020s | 15.38 terawatt-hours | 11.04 terawatt-hours | 4.35 terawatt-hours | Chile |
Averages of every year both report within each decade.
